Lake Levinsky Information

Lake Levinsky is a small body of water located in Madison County, Montana. Here are some key details about it:

- Location: Lake Levinsky is situated near the southwestern part of Montana, south of the town of Ennis and close to the Madison River.
- Accessibility: The lake is often accessed by local residents and visitors for recreational activities such as fishing, kayaking, and canoeing.
- Fishing: The lake is known for its fishing opportunities, where anglers can find species such as trout. It is typically stocked to enhance fishing experiences.
- Surroundings: The area around Lake Levinsky features picturesque landscapes common to Montana, including mountain views and natural vegetation, making it a scenic spot for outdoor activities.
- Wildlife: The vicinity of the lake is home to various wildlife species, making it a great location for nature observation and photography.
